Diver Theme Now Available for Drupal 7

Quick update: Diver has been successfully ported to Drupal 7 and is now included in the theme pack. As with our other ports, the slideshow is now controlled by the Views Slideshow module and will require a views import. Although it looks near identical, you will find the behavior a bit different (most notably, there's no longer animation on the slide text, and rolling over a pager item switches to the corresponding slide). Also worth noting is the temporary omission of the Collapsiblock module. There is a development version of this module currently available for Drupal 7, but I haven't been able to get it to work yet and need to take some time and take a closer look. If that's important to your site, you may want to stick with the Drupal 6 version for now.
